- 🇳🇴 The "Norway in a Nutshell" tour is a popular self-guided journey across Norway using public transportation, primarily trains, but also buses and ferries.
- 🗺️ This video documents a 2-day itinerary starting in Bergen and ending in Oslo, highlighting the scenic beauty and logistical flow of the trip.
Day One: Bergen to Flam
- 🚆 The journey begins in Bergen with a train to Voss, followed by a bus to Gudvangen.
- 🚢 From Gudvangen, a ferry sails through stunning fjords, including the UNESCO World Heritage Nærøyfjord, to Flam.
- ⛰️ The bus route features a stop at the Stallheim Hotel for views and a complimentary traditional Norwegian flatbread (lepa).
- 🏞️ The ferry ride offers breathtaking scenery of steep cliffs and waterfalls, with the catamaran being a silent, zero-emission vehicle.
- 🏨 An overnight stay in Flam is recommended to break up the journey and allow for exploration, such as a hike to the Brea Fosson waterfall.
Day Two: Flam to Oslo
- 🚂 The Flåm Railway, a marvel of engineering with the world's steepest gradient on a standard gauge line, takes travelers from Flam up to Mirdal.
- 💡 Taking the earliest train from Flam is advised to avoid crowds, especially from cruise ship passengers.
- 🏔️ The train journey from Mirdal to Oslo traverses high alpine landscapes, offering a different kind of scenery compared to the fjords.
- 🍽️ The video touches on the expense of Norway, suggesting grocery stores for budget options, but also highlights memorable dining experiences with local ingredients.
Booking and Value
- 💰 The "Norway in a Nutshell" trip can be booked as a package, with transportation-only options costing around $350 per person for a single day.
- ✈️ For a more customized experience, including overnight stays, services like Railbookers can assist, with a 4-day/3-night trip costing approximately $1,500 per person.
- ✅ The tour is deemed worth the hype for its jam-packed scenery, accessibility, and organization, though crowds are a significant factor.
